9 Month Update!

Jaxon is now 9 months old! He is growing and changing like crazy. I love spending every day with him.

At Jaxon's 9 month appointment he weighed 17 pounds and 7.5 oz and is 27 1/4 inches long.

This month:

He is wearing size 3 daipers
He is wearing 6-9 month clothes
He has been rocking on his hands and knees for about a month and finally started crawling(6/18/10)!
He recently has started clapping (6/25/10) which I absolutely love!
He is eating solid foods much better. He loves finger foods where he can feed himself. He is also starting to eat more table foods.
He is constantly babbling now and has started saying DaDa
He still not sleeping through the night but we are working on it

6 Month/7 Month Update

Jaxon is now 6 1/2 months old and I amazed at how fast time is going by and how big he is getting! I just love this little boy so much!

At Jaxon's 6 month's appointment he weighed 14 pounds 14.5 ounces and was 26 inches long.


This month:
He is wearing size 2 diapers
He is starting to wear 6 month clothing but still fits into some of his 3 month clothing
He is now sleeping on his belly
He is rolling from his belly to back and now he can roll from his back to his belly - I call him my little Rollie Pollie!
He doesn't mind tummy time at all now and will push up on his arms
He can sit up on his own for a short time
He loves smiling and laughing
He is talking more and starting to string together different syllables
His favorite book is I Love You Through and Through by Bernadette Rossetti-Shustak - we read it every night before bed
He also started solids and his favorite is sweet potatoes - just like his Momma!
